Any class is good in good hands.
But for a newer player,
For a scout, either brig or swash...good survivability/dps/track/evac
For a mage, coercer/illy/warlock/wizard Enchanters get mez, wiz/warlocks get Manashield.

What`s are the main benifits of that class that makes it good ?
As an illusionist, you have the best utility of any mage, so you'll be wanted in groups a lot.
They get a lot of CC effects...mez/stun/stifle...and also have great dps..
